Got allocation dealer called to see if i wanted to make any changes ???

I ordered my car on 5-19 sat at 1100 for 11 weeks. My dealer called last week on thrusday and said he had allocation for my car with no constraights and put it in. He calls me back today and said DO YOU WANT TO MAKE ANY CHANGES !!! He said i need to know before noon ! That suprised the hell out of me , I thought it was already set in stone on what i was getting. The first thing i asked if it would take any longer to get it he said no. So i changed 3 things. Has this happened to anyone else ??? I just looked and viz says i made 2000 today .

Quote:
Originally Posted by gtwss View Post
He's fine, his dealer just got the allocation and went to 2000. Any change in the order needs to be done now. By Thrusday the order should be "set in stone". Then takes about 2 weeks to hit 3000.
Correct, except, that accepted orders with dealer slots set in stone at midnight every Tuesday night/Wednesday morning. All this purchaser needs to do is wait. You're 2'ish weeks to the production line. About 4'ish days in production and then a day in QC...about 5 production days total. Then when you're released to shipping, it's 12-14 days to the dealer depending on where you live and how long it takes to build a load from the railcar depot to your dealer or a group of dealers with the same brand in your area.

Sit tight and you'll be driving by the end of September.
